National Minimum Wage

The National Minimum Wage was introduced on 1 April 1999. The current rates are shown in the table below.

Age group
Date
Rate per hour
16 and 17 years old
From 01/10/2009
£3.57
18 to 21 years old
From 01/10/2009
£4.83
From 01/10/2008
£4.77
22 years and over
From 01/10/2009
£5.80
From 01/10/2008
£5.73



Child Tax Credit

£ per year (unless stated)
2010/2011
2009/2010
Family element
545
545
Family element, baby addition
545
545
Child element
2,300
2,235
Disabled child element
2,715
2,670
Severely disabled child element
1,095
1,075



Income Thresholds and Withdrawal Rates

£ per year (unless stated)
2010/2011
2009/2010
First income threshold
6,420
6,420
First withdrawal rate (per cent)
39%
39%
Second income threshold
50,000
50,000
Second withdrawal rate (per cent)
6.67%
6.67%
First threshold for those entitled to Child Tax Credit only
16,190
16,040
Income disregard
25,000
25,000



Working Tax Credit

£ per year (unless stated)
2010/2011
2009/2010
Basic element
1,920
1,890
Couple and lone parent element
1,890
1,860
30 hour element
790
775
Disabled worker element
2,570
2,530
Severe disability element
1,095
1,075
50+ return to work payment (16-29 hours)
1,320
1,300
50+ return to work payment (30+ hours)
1,965
1,935



Childcare Element of the Working Tax Credit

£ per year (unless stated)
2010/2011
2009/2010
Maximum eligible cost for one child
175 per week
175 per week
Maximum eligible cost for two or more children
300 per week
300 per week
Per cent of eligible costs covered
80%
80%
